Brief Life History of Rebecca

When Rebecca Tschudi was born on 9 August 1790, in Clark, Kentucky, United States, her father, Martin Tschudi III, was 32 and her mother, Elizabeth Tschudi, was 30. She married Mathias Gossett on 21 November 1816, in Winchester, Clark, Kentucky, United States. They were the parents of at least 3 sons and 3 daughters. She lived in Bath, Kentucky, United States for about 10 years. She died on 8 February 1862, in Sharpsburg, Bath, Kentucky, United States, at the age of 71, and was buried in Sharpsburg, Bath, Kentucky, United States.

1811 · Bath County Established

Bath County was established in 1811 from land given by Montgomery County, Kentucky. Its name is derived from natural springs said to have medicinal qualities.

Name Meaning

Swiss German: variant of Tschudi, probably a nickname from southern German Tschaude ‘messy’, denoting someone with tousled, untidy hair, or a silly person. Compare Chudy , Judy , and Tshudy .

Dictionary of American Family Names © Patrick Hanks 2003, 2006.
